Molecular formula: Yb
Atomic weight: 173.05 g/mol
Appearance: Silver-gray metallic target
Density: 6.90 g/cm³
Melting point: 824 °C
Boiling point: 1196 °C
Crystal structure: face-centered cubic
Corrosion resistance: to anhydrous organic solvents, reacts readily with acids (e.g., HCl, HNO₃), and reacts slowly with water (protection required in humid environments).
